Definitions:

Facility Level Activities

Operations and tasks that support the entire organization and are not tied to a specific product or service.

Facility-level Costs

Refers to the expenses incurred by a facility or plant that are not directly tied to specific products or departments but are necessary for the overall operation.

Batch-level Costs

Expenses that are incurred every time a batch of goods is produced, relating to tasks like setup and inspection.

Activity-based Costing

A costing method that assigns overhead and indirect costs to related products and services based on the amount of resources they use.
